On March 3, 2025, the Environmental Defense Fund filed this lawsuit in the U.S. District Court for the District of Columbia against the United States Environmental Protection Agency (EPA). In Executive Order 14154 titled "Unleashing American Energy" (January 20, 2025), President Donald Trump directed the EPA to reevaluate the 2009 "Endangerment Finding"--EPA's determination that greenhouse gases in the atmosphere threatened the health and welfare of current and future generations, and that emissions from motor vehicles contribute to greenhouse gas pollution. The Plaintiff submitted a FOIA request on January 29, 2025, seeking all correspondence and records of all members of the EPA transition team and political appointees relating to the Endangerment Finding. The EPA informed the Plaintiff that document production would not be forthcoming until well after the statutory deadline under FOIA; this lawsuit was EDF's response.

The Plaintiff was represented by in-house counsel and Kaplan Kirsch LLP.  The case sought declaratory and injunctive relief, as well as attorney fees, and was assigned to District Judge Dabney L. Friedrich. On April 3, the government filed its answer to the complaint. As of August 29, status reports to the court on the state of the plaintiffs' FOIA requests are ongoing. 

As of November 27, this case is ongoing.
